Layer for Adaptability
Pair airy fabrics with light-blocking drapes for adjustable lighting options. At my place in Boston, I love how this combination lets me enjoy bright mornings and restful, private evenings.

Choose UV-Protective Textiles
Protect your furniture with UV-resistant coverings. I’ve found them indispensable for maintaining the beauty and lifespan of my sunroom furnishings.

Opt for Sheer Beauty
Select airy sheer drapes to maintain a bright, open atmosphere while gently filtering the sunlight. In my sunroom, these light materials create a soft, luminous effect, making the space feel like a sun-drenched retreat.
